 1.Structure of Cold Rolled Steel Description:

The raw material of cold rolled steel coil/sheet is high quality hot rolled product, and after pickling continuous rolling, degreasing, annealing,skin pass,slitting and cut to length line etc. Along with it many kinds of new  technology and new process of global cold rolling production have been applied. Therefore the quality of the goods could be guaranteed. The product is widely used in outdoor and interior decoration, furnishing manufacturing, home appliance, automobile etc.

Q:What are the common methods of painting or coating steel coils?
Coil coating is a commonly used technique for painting or coating steel coils. It involves cleaning and pre-treating the coils to remove contaminants and enhance adhesion. Next, a primer or base coat is applied to establish a solid foundation. This primer safeguards the steel against corrosion and enhances the overall durability of the coating. Once the primer is applied, the steel coils undergo a series of rollers to apply the topcoat. The topcoat can consist of various materials such as polyester, polyurethane, or fluoropolymer, depending on the desired properties of the final coating. These topcoats provide the desired color, gloss, and protection against weathering, chemical exposure, and UV radiation. Electrostatic spraying is another popular method for painting or coating steel coils. It involves atomizing the paint or coating material into fine droplets and charging them with electricity. The grounded steel coils attract these charged droplets, resulting in a controlled and even application of the paint or coating material. Powder coating is yet another technique utilized for painting or coating steel coils. It involves electrostatically charging a dry powder and spraying it onto the steel coils. The charged powder adheres to the steel surface due to electrostatic attraction. The coated steel coils are then heated, causing the powder to melt and form a continuous film, resulting in a durable and resistant coating. In conclusion, these methods provide a wide range of options in terms of color, finish, and performance characteristics for painting or coating steel coils. The choice of method depends on factors such as desired appearance, level of protection required, and specific application requirements.
Q:please i need your help in answering this question manufacturing process of steel containers and 20 references
There are many types of steel containers and many different mnfg processes. There are also thousands of different steel alloys. Steel is used for canned food, compressed air cyclinders, hydraulic pressure vessels, electrical boxes, and many other containers. Steel containers are made out of sheet metal by soldering, brazing, spot welding, seam welding, riveting, bolting, screwing, etc. Heavier wall containers are fabricated of plate steel. Some steel containers are made by deforming the steel by extruding, forging, spin forming, drawing, ironing, etc. Some steel containers are made by machining. Q:How are steel coils used in the production of oil and gas pipelines?
Steel coils are used in the production of oil and gas pipelines as they provide the necessary strength and durability required for transporting petroleum products over long distances. These coils are formed into pipes through various manufacturing processes, such as hot rolling or cold forming, and then welded together to create a continuous pipeline. The high tensile strength of steel coils ensures that the pipelines can withstand the high pressure and harsh environmental conditions associated with oil and gas transportation.
Q:How do steel coils contribute to the circular economy?
Steel coils contribute to the circular economy through their recyclability and reusability. The circular economy aims to minimize waste and promote the continuous use of resources, and steel coils align perfectly with this concept. Firstly, steel coils are made from recycled steel, which reduces the need for extracting raw materials and the associated environmental impact. By using recycled steel, we can conserve natural resources and reduce energy consumption during the manufacturing process. This practice helps to lower carbon emissions and decrease the overall ecological footprint. Furthermore, steel coils can be easily recycled at the end of their lifecycle. Steel is one of the most recycled materials globally, with a high recycling rate. When the coils reach the end of their use, they can be collected, processed, and transformed into new steel products, without losing their properties or quality. This closed-loop recycling system ensures that steel resources are continuously utilized, minimizing the need for virgin steel production. Additionally, steel coils support the circular economy by enabling the creation of durable and long-lasting products. Steel is known for its strength and durability, making it ideal for various applications such as construction, automotive, and packaging. By using steel coils, we can produce products that have a longer lifespan, reducing the need for frequent replacements and minimizing waste generation. Moreover, steel coils can be reused multiple times before they are recycled. They can be rewound, reshaped, or repurposed for different applications, extending their lifecycle and reducing the demand for new coils. This reuse aspect of steel coils contributes to resource efficiency and waste reduction. In summary, steel coils play a significant role in the circular economy by being made from recycled steel, being easily recyclable themselves, enabling the creation of durable products, and promoting reuse. Their contribution helps to close the loop in the steel industry, conserves natural resources, reduces waste generation, and minimizes environmental impact.
Q:How are steel coils used in the manufacturing of suspension arms?
Steel coils are used in the manufacturing of suspension arms as they provide the necessary strength and flexibility to absorb shocks and vibrations, ensuring a smooth ride. These coils, known as coil springs, are typically mounted between the suspension arm and the vehicle's chassis, supporting the weight of the vehicle and allowing for controlled movement and suspension travel. By compressing and expanding, steel coils help absorb the impact of bumps and uneven road surfaces, providing stability and improving overall handling and comfort.
Q:How are steel coils used in the production of roofing sheets?
Steel coils are used in the production of roofing sheets by being processed through a series of steps, including rolling, cutting, and shaping. The steel coils are uncoiled and then passed through a roller system to flatten and shape them into thin sheets. These sheets are then cut to the desired length and width. Finally, they undergo various treatments, such as galvanization or coating, to enhance their durability and resistance to corrosion. Overall, steel coils serve as the primary raw material for manufacturing high-quality roofing sheets.

Q:How are steel coils used in the production of electrical devices?
Steel coils are commonly used in the production of electrical devices as they serve as crucial components in transformers, motors, and generators. These coils are typically made from high-quality steel and are wound with copper wire to create an electromagnetic field. This field helps in the conversion, transmission, and regulation of electrical energy, making steel coils indispensable for the efficient operation of electrical devices.

Q:What are the dimensions of steel coils used in the construction equipment industry?
The dimensions of steel coils utilized in the construction equipment industry may differ depending on the particular application and requirements at hand. Nevertheless, there exist standard dimensions that are commonly employed. Typically, steel coils employed in the construction equipment industry possess a width ranging from 600mm to 2000mm. The thickness of these coils can vary from 0.5mm to 25mm or potentially higher, contingent upon the intended purpose and structural prerequisites. The weight of steel coils utilized in the construction equipment industry can differ significantly, spanning from a few hundred kilograms to numerous tonnes. The weight is typically determined by the dimensions and thickness of the coil, as well as the specific grade and type of steel employed. It is crucial to note that these dimensions are not fixed and can be tailored to cater to the specific needs of the construction equipment industry. Manufacturers and suppliers have the capability to provide steel coils in various dimensions to fulfill the precise requirements of construction equipment manufacturers and contractors.
